Cookies

A cookie is a file sent to request permission to be stored on your computer. Once accepted, the cookie is created and is used to collect information about web traffic, and it also facilitates future visits to a recurring website. Cookies also allow websites to recognize you individually and therefore provide you with the best personalized service.

Sagicc uses cookies to identify which pages are visited and their frequency. This information is used only for statistical analysis and is then permanently deleted. Visitors may accept or decline the use of cookies, delete them at any time from their computer, or change their computer settings to decline cookies. If declined, it is possible that some of our services may not be available.

Use of Google APIs: Sagicc has developed a feature that allows its customers to connect their Gmail inbox using OAuth with our platform. By connecting your company’s Gmail inbox to your Sagicc instance, you authorize Sagicc to connect the instance with your personal information in Google, view your personal information (including any data you have made available), and access your email address and emails to convert them into cases within our platform. This connection also allows responding to customer emails directly from Sagicc and deleting them once they have been processed.

Sagicc does not use Google Workspace APIs to develop, improve, or train general-purpose AI or machine learning models. The use Sagicc makes of information received through Google APIs complies with the Google API Services User Data Policy, including the Limited Use requirement.
